COMPARATIVE ANALYSIS OF STATISTICAL METHODS IN CLINICAL TRIALS

This study explores the methodological foundations of statistical evaluation in the context of clinical trials, with a focus on enhancing the precision and credibility of conclusions derived from empirical data. It delves into the theoretical and applied dimensions of key statistical techniques—including, but not limited to, analysis of variance and regression-based inference models—as instruments for verifying therapeutic effectiveness and identifying potential risk factors. The discussion expands on how the structure of collected data, the nature of the clinical design, and the sequential stage of pharmaceutical testing condition the appropriateness and interpretive power of each method. Particular emphasis is placed on the comparative performance of these analytical tools in managing inferential uncertainty, specifically with respect to minimizing the probability of Type I and Type II statistical errors. Through selected case-based illustrations, the paper demonstrates that the rigor and contextual suitability of statistical method selection have profound implications for both research integrity and the validity of clinical recommendations. Ultimately, the study advocates for a more nuanced integration of advanced statistical thinking into the decisionmaking framework of contemporary medical practice
